Exhibitors and Activities

2024 Event Exhibitor Registration: please email contact@tcasianfair.org
Registration Due May 12, 2024
Registration cost: $50 for Nonprofit organization, $100 for Exhibit Only booth, and $150 for Exhibit with Merchandise activities

Due to operational and budget constraints, exhibitors will need to bring their own tent, table and chairs. Also, by City requirements tent needs to be secured by weight, as the city does not allow anything sticking into the ground.

IKARE is a non-profit organization that promotes highly talented individuals from the Cambodian community in the areas of science, technology, engineering, arts, and mathematics.

We also operate the national Khmer Legacy Museum as a platform to protect, promote, and preserve the contributions of the Cambodian people to the world.

For example, Cambodia was home to the largest city in the world–The size of Los Angeles– about 1000 years before America was founded.  Today the country prides itself as home to the 7th man-made Wonder of the world , the Angkor Wat , the world’s largest peace and religious monument.

The world’s oldest evidence of the binary number system is currently preserved and sketched on a stone tablet at the National Cambodian Museum, in Cambodia.

As war and genocide survivors after the Vietnam War in the 1970s Cambodians have become a fragmented community thriving to preserve and promote a rich history, culture, and heritage of a People once known for having built a  heaven on earth rivaled only by the Western world of the Greeks and Roman Empire.

Math + Science Club is a student-run 501(c)3 non-profit organization promoting competition math and science, leadership, and collaboration.

Since its establishment in summer 2023, we’ve attracted over 100 students from more than 20 schools across the Twin Cities area. Our weekly club meetings are designed primarily for middle and high school students, with each meeting featuring a math lecture, science bowl, physics bowl, computer science, or machine learning sessions.  Additionally, we frequently organize events such as scientist roundtables, tournaments, and student panels.
